Your garage door sensors act as a safety beam across the bottom of the opening. If the green or amber lights are blinking or the door won't close, the sensors are likely misaligned or blocked by debris. We adjust the brackets so the beams point perfectly at each other again. What's the average lifespan of a garage door spring?

The average lifespan of a garage door spring varies but typically ranges from 7 to 10 years, or around 10,000 to 15,000 cycles. Factors like usage frequency, climate in St. Petersburg, and spring quality influence this. Regular inspections by a professional can help identify wear before failure. What should I check for garage door sensor alignment issues?

For garage door sensor alignment, first ensure the path between the two sensors is clear of any obstructions. Check that the sensors are securely mounted and at the same height, usually about six inches off the ground. Look for any visible damage or dirt on the sensor lenses. If they still don't align, a professional can fine-tune them for optimal performance.

What are common issues with garage door sensors?

Common issues with garage door sensors include misalignment, dirt or debris on the lenses, and electrical problems. Sometimes, the wiring can become loose or damaged. If the safety beam is interrupted, the door won't close. A specialist can quickly diagnose and fix these problems, ensuring your door operates safely. This prevents unexpected issues.
